On Sun, 12 Jan 2025 09:34:19 +0100, Ahmad Fatoum wrote: > The generic barebox-dt-2nd.img depends on the user to fish out > the correct device tree from arch/${SRCARCH}/dts and to instruct > the preceding boot stage to pass that device tree to the barebox image. > > To make this easier, especially with an eye towards using this as a > coreboot payload, let's have the barebox build system produce a FIT > image combining barebox-dt-2nd.img and all the enabled device trees. > > [...] Applied, thanks! [01/13] ARM: dts: add device trees for the QEMU Virt machine https://git.pengutronix.de/cgit/barebox/commit/?id=a22fce9bedf8 (link may not be stable) [02/13] treewide: collect the name of all board device trees https://git.pengutronix.de/cgit/barebox/commit/?id=bbd61ad6665f (link may not be stable) [03/13] kbuild: collect available device trees in dtbs-list https://git.pengutronix.de/cgit/barebox/commit/?id=dcffa72602bc (link may not be stable) [04/13] scripts: add new scripts_dtc target https://git.pengutronix.de/cgit/barebox/commit/?id=2ca6ebc73a12 (link may not be stable) [05/13] kbuild: restrict dtbs target to enabled DTs by default https://git.pengutronix.de/cgit/barebox/commit/?id=3c862a83f019 (link may not be stable) [06/13] kbuild: improve make help description https://git.pengutronix.de/cgit/barebox/commit/?id=40193e790f3a (link may not be stable) [07/13] kbuild: allow dependency on any file in images/ https://git.pengutronix.de/cgit/barebox/commit/?id=9e503475b38a (link may not be stable) [08/13] arch: maintain Linux kernel and mkimage ARCH mapping in Kconfig https://git.pengutronix.de/cgit/barebox/commit/?id=afd870d029e4 (link may not be stable) [09/13] arch: make BOARD_GENERIC_DT a user-selectable option across archs https://git.pengutronix.de/cgit/barebox/commit/?id=5e65b8e19e49 (link may not be stable) [10/13] images: add barebox FIT image target https://git.pengutronix.de/cgit/barebox/commit/?id=9de7043299e4 (link may not be stable) [11/13] MAKEALL: rename target in symbols to more appropiate defconfig https://git.pengutronix.de/cgit/barebox/commit/?id=eb42ba0bd839 (link may not be stable) [12/13] MAKEALL: add support for building arbitrary targets https://git.pengutronix.de/cgit/barebox/commit/?id=942c985dee45 (link may not be stable) [13/13] ci: container: add python3-libfdt dependency for barebox.fit https://git.pengutronix.de/cgit/barebox/commit/?id=46696161387b (link may not be stable) Best regards, -- Sascha Hauer <s.hauer@xxxxxxxxxxxxxx>